ABSTRACT
The project report titled “Impact of fraud detection and
control mechanism on bank performance in Nigeria” a case study of First Bank of Nigeria plc Birnin
Kebbi., covered up relevant information about the cause of fraud in the banking
industry, and it contribute to the failure in the bank and how to prevent fraud
in the banking industry and to know how bank are dealing with it. The objective
of the study was to find out whether internal audit departments are adequately
checking fraud and fraudulent activities. However, the objective also involves
finding out the persistent existence of frauds and other irregularities despite
the existence and adequate functioning of internal audit departments. On the
long run, questionnaire and interview was used as the research instrument to
carrying out the investigation. Information was gathered from respondents using
the instruments mentioned above. However, the data collected was presented and
analyzed. Findings revealed that internal auditing has a positive impact in the
banking industry it was recommended that Banks staff should be properly screen
before being employed.
